Wed. Jan. 16 Highlights
Gunnery 4 @ Millbrook 4 – With goalie Dawson Sprigings pulled for the extra attacker, senior Anthony Bird scored with 53 seconds on the clock to lift #2-ranked Gunnery (13-2-4), playing on the road, to a tie. Gunnery outshot their opponents 45 to 27, but Millbrook senior G Anthony Kuhnreich kept his team alive, blocking 41 of 45 shots. Millbrook is now 7-7-3 on the season, but if you take a look at their game results they’ve been a tough opponent, generally beating the teams they should beat -- and keeping the score close in all the others. A tip of the cap to them. Let’s see if they can use today’s game as a springboard to post-season play.

@ Westminster 8, Canterbury 5 – Senior forwards David Hallisey (2g,1a), Vincent Gisonti (1g,2a) and Sean Orlando (2g) led the #4 ranked Martlets (10-2-1) to their fifth consecutive win today. Westy peppered the Canterbury goalies Austin Essery (23/28) and Christian Short (14/17) with 45 shots.

@ Kent 6, Hotchkiss 0 – Without junior F Tyler Hill, who left school for the USHL yesterday, Hotchkiss was blanked by Kent 6-0. Junior F Brendan Soucie (2g,1a) led the Kent attack while junior G Stephen Morrissey earned the shutout, stopping all 21 Hotchkiss shots.

@ Taft 9, Loomis 0 – Junior forwards Andrew Gaus (2g) and Cole Maier (1g,2a), along with senior defenseman  Chas South (2g,1a) led the Rhino offense in a 38 shot dismantling of the Pelicans.  In net, senior G Ryan Coon earned the shutout. kicking out all 25 shots he faced.

@ Avon Old Farms 8, NMH 2 – The Winged Beavers attack was led by senior forwards Vincent Russo (2g,1a), Sean Deverin (2g) and Mason Krueger (1g,2a). Junior G Cody Doyle kicked out 21 shots for the win. Avon outshot the Hoggers 42-23.

@ Hebron 2, Bridgton 0 – Senior G Alex Bitsakis stopped all 50 shots he faced today. Senior F Mike Kelly and PG F Ethan Studley each notched a goal.

@ Winchendon 7, Pomfret 4 – Junior forwards Nick Marin (3g,2a) and Brett Strawn (4a), along with senior F Colin Clapton (2g,3a) led the Wapitis on the scoreboard, while senior G Simon Jasmin kicked out 24 of 28 shots for the win.

Milton Academy 5 @ Lawrence Academy 1 – Junior F Scott Majkowski notched a pair of goals to lead the Milton offense while sophomore G Drew Hotte stopped 15 of 16 shots in net.

@ Middlesex 9, Roxbury Latin 2 – Senior Will Kreitler and junior Justin Ferreira each had hat tricks for host Middlesex. Senior G Derek Williams held down the fort in goal, kicking out 25 of 27 shots.

@ Salisbury 6, Trinity-Pawling 3 -- #8-ranked Salisbury played the first game of their season with all their guys healthy and in uniform. Senior D Ryan Segalla had a pair of goals and sophomore G Callum Booth stopped 21 of 24. Salisbury is now 5-1-1 over their last seven games.

Rivers 3 @ Brooks 2 – A goal by sophomore Pat Daley with 1:48 in regulation snapped a 2-2 tie and lifted Rivers to the road win. Sophomore G Ryan Colena stopped 31 of 33 for the win.

@ Tabor 6, Exeter 4 – Junior F Joseph Slovak and freshman F Erik Foley each had a pair of goals for the victorious Seawolves. PG Colby Cretella, in a losing cause, had a pair for #10-ranked Exeter. 

St. George’s 6 @ Moses Brown 2 – St. George’s junior F Tim Doherty (4g,1a) and senior F Dan Perry (2g,2a) led the Dragons in scoring, while senior G Will Silverstein blocked 30 of 32 shots to pick up the win.

@ Portsmouth Abbey 3, Pingree 0 – ’98-born freshman F Josh Vertentes had a pair of goals – his team-leading 13th and 14th of the season – and senior F Chris Reynolds (1g,1a) added two points to lead the PA attack. Junior G Connor Rodericks earned himself the shutout, stopping all 32 shots he faced.

@ St. Mark’s 4, Holderness 1 – The host Lions put this one in the bag with three consecutive third period goals, the last an empty-netter. Senior Ryan Medeiros (2g,1a) figured in all three tallies. Freshman goalie Ryan Ferland came up with a big win, kicking out 46 of 47 shots St. Mark’s, which had lost 10 of 11, has now won 3 of their last 4.

@ Lawrenceville 5, Princeton Day 4 – A goal by sophomore Jordan Kaplan with 40 seconds remaining in regulation lifted his team to a win in a back-and-forth game. Four times L’ville scored and four times Princeton CD answered – until the visitors just ran out of time.

Williston 6 @ Vermont Academy 5 – After Williston took a 6-3 lead into the second intermission, a pair of goals by VA forward Kurt Rodrigues 7 seconds apart early in the third – the senior’s 2nd and 3rd tallies of the game -- turned this one into a nail-biter. Williston PG AJ Unker had a hat trick for the winning side – and added an assist as well.

@ Choate 4, Berkshire 4 – Playing on the road, #3-ranked Berkshire held a 4-2 lead early in the third, but goals by soph Charley Borek and senior co-captain Luke May allowed the #9-ranked Wild Boars to pull even and come out with the tie. Borek (2g,1a) and May (1g,2a) each had three-point nights. Junior Nick O’Connor had a pair of goals for Berkshire, which is now 13-2-2 with an 11-game unbeaten streak. The Bears most recent loss was to #2-ranked Gunnery, back on Dec. 5.  

St. Paul’s 3 @ Nobles 2 – A goal by sophomore Connor Sodergren with nine seconds left lifted SPS to the road win. Nobles had a two-goal lead with under five minutes to play, but let it slip away. Senior Michael Pinios (21/23) picked up the win for St. Paul’s.

Delbarton 10 @ Bishop Eustace 2 – Seniors Josh Melnick (3g,2a) and John Baiocco (1g,3a), and soph JC MacLean (3g) led the Delbarton attack. Delbarton outshot their hosts 53-8 in this one.
